I've wanted to read Adriana Trigiani. She signed near me, but I couldn't make it. Eventually...

I have all of the Virgin River books. A friend gave them to me, but I haven't started them yet.

I'm currently reading American Wife by Curtis Sittenfeld for bookclub. It was my pick and the first time my bookclub is reading an author we've read before. I'm not a huge fan of the author, but I was too curious not to choose it. I think it'll be a good discussion book.

I have no idea what is up next, but I have many good ones from which to choose including Fireside, Samantha James, Susan Elizabeth Phillips, Jill Shalvis, Lori Foster. Not to mention that I preordered J.R. Ward and Nora Roberts for April.
